Hayabusa2

Completed December 2020. JAXA's asteroid sample return mission successfully returned samples from asteroid Ryugu to Earth. The mission collected 5.4 grams of pristine material from both the surface and subsurface (created by an impactor), providing invaluable insights into early solar system composition and organic chemistry.

Mission Objectives

  • Return samples from C-type asteroid Ryugu
  • Study pristine solar system materials
  • Investigate asteroid composition and structure
  • Deploy surface rovers and landers
  • Create artificial crater for subsurface sampling
